The Role of Climate Change in the Conflict in the Mekong River Basin

Description: This quiz aims to assess your understanding of the role of climate change in the conflict in the Mekong River Basin. The Mekong River Basin is a transboundary river basin shared by six countries: Cambodia, China, Laos, Myanmar, Thailand, and Vietnam. Climate change is having a significant impact on the basin, leading to increased water scarcity, food insecurity, and displacement of people. These factors are contributing to conflict and instability in the region.
